Milan puts design in the spotlight
By Sun Yuanqing | China Daily | Updated: 2014-04-04 07:16
More than 20 top Chinese designers will exhibit next week at Milan Design Week, in a bid to promote Chinese design abroad and to encourage international exchanges, organizers say.
Curated by Yang Dongjiang, deputy director of Tsinghua University of Arts and Design, and Gilda Bojardi, chief editor of the INTERNI magazine, the exhibition includes architecture, industrial products, furniture and installations.
"The time of 'made in China' is shifting toward a time of 'created in China'. China was known for copying, and that will have to change," says Wang Linpeng, president of Beijing Easyhome Investment Holding Group, sponsor of the exhibition.
